Neo-Glitch: Chandraguptha Thenuwara’s annual memorial exhibition at Saskia Fernando Gallery

From 23 July to 23 August 2025, the Saskia Fernando Gallery in Colombo presents Neo-Glitch, the latest annual memorial exhibition by celebrated Sri Lankan artist Chandraguptha Thenuwara. This year’s show revisits the critical themes first explored in Thenuwara’s 2016 Glitch series, using the concept of digital error as a metaphor for persistent and unresolved socio-political problems. Through a new body of work, Thenuwara reflects on the reality that, despite changes in leadership, many of the nation’s deep-rooted issues remain disturbingly constant.

The annual exhibition is held every year on July 23 to mark the anniversary of Black July, of 1983, one of the most violent and divisive episodes in Sri Lanka’s history. By anchoring his work to this date, Thenuwara draws an unbroken line between past injustices and present-day political failures. This year’s presentation challenges audiences to consider how, four decades later, many of the structural injustices, prejudices, and abuses of power that fuelled those events still endure.
